en
Feedback
Code Ukraine // Програмування

Code Ukraine // Програмування

Closed channel

Корисні шпаргалки, лекції та матеріали для програмістів. Співпраця - @Ekater1na_admin Посилання: https://t.me/+ummU63Z9Tn8yOGJi

Show more

📈 Analytical overview of Telegram channel Code Ukraine // Програмування

Channel Code Ukraine // Програмування in the Ukrainian language segment is an active participant. Currently, the community unites 15 710 subscribers, ranking 8 347 in the Technologies & Applications category and 3 869 in the Ukraine region.

📊 Audience metrics and dynamics

Since its creation on невідомо, the project has demonstrated rapid growth, gathering an audience of 15 710 subscribers.

According to the latest data from 16 June, 2026, the channel demonstrates stable activity. Although there has been a change in the number of participants by -142 over the last 30 days and by -5 over the last 24 hours, overall reach remains high.

  • Verification status: Not verified
  • Engagement rate (ER): The average audience engagement rate is 13.52%. Within the first 24 hours after publication, content typically collects 6.97% reactions from the total number of subscribers.
  • Post reach: On average, each post receives 2 124 views. Within the first day, a publication typically gains 1 095 views.
  • Reactions and interaction: The audience actively supports content: the average number of reactions per post is 16.
  • Thematic interests: Content is focused on key topics such as github, linux, claude, розробка, api.

📝 Description and content policy

The author describes the resource as a platform for expressing subjective opinions:
Корисні шпаргалки, лекції та матеріали для програмістів. Співпраця - @Ekater1na_admin Посилання: https://t.me/+ummU63Z9Tn8yOGJi

Thanks to the high frequency of updates (latest data received on 17 June, 2026), the channel maintains relevance and a high level of publication reach. Analytics show that the audience actively interacts with content, making it an important point of influence in the Technologies & Applications category.

15 710
Subscribers
-524 hours
-387 days
-14230 days
Posts Archive
🖥 Використання async і defer для керування скриптами У світі веб-розробки оптимізація часу завантаження сторінок має вирішал
🖥 Використання async і defer для керування скриптами У світі веб-розробки оптимізація часу завантаження сторінок має вирішальне значення. Два потужні атрибути тега <script> - async і defer - можуть істотно вплинути на продуктивність сайту. Давайте почнемо з основ і дізнаємося, що роблять ці атрибути і коли їх слід використовувати. Подробиці. #javascript #html Code Ukraine

🖥 Метод pop() : Цей метод видаляє останній елемент масиву і повертає видалений елемент. Code Ukraine
🖥 Метод pop() : Цей метод видаляє останній елемент масиву і повертає видалений елемент. Code Ukraine

Create Phone Number Напишіть функцію, яка приймає масив із 10 цілих чисел (від 0 до 9) і повертає рядок цих чисел у вигляді н
Create Phone Number Напишіть функцію, яка приймає масив із 10 цілих чисел (від 0 до 9) і повертає рядок цих чисел у вигляді номера телефону Приклад:
createPhoneNumber([1, 2, 3, 4, 5, 6, 7, 8, 9, 0]) 
// => returns «(123) 456-7890»
Ось посилання. Code Ukraine

Що таке innerHTML і чому інколи його краще не використовувати? innerHTML — це властивість JavaScript, яка дозволяє працювати
Що таке innerHTML і чому інколи його краще не використовувати? innerHTML — це властивість JavaScript, яка дозволяє працювати з вмістом HTML-елементів. Простіше кажучи, за допомогою innerHTML можна отримати або змінити все, що знаходиться всередині HTML-тега: текст, інші теги, атрибути тощо. Приклад:
// Беремо елемент <div> зі сторінки
const div = document.getElementById("example");

// Встановлюємо його вміст
div.innerHTML = "<p>Привіт, я новий текст!</p>";
Після виконання в <div id="example"> з’явиться: <p>Привіт, я новий текст!</p>. Весь попередній вміст <div> (якщо він був) буде замінено. Переваги innerHTML — Простота та швидкість. Одним рядком можна додати до елемента складний HTML-код. — Динамічність. HTML-контент можна створювати програмно, наприклад, на основі даних з API. Приклад:
const list = ["яблуко", "банан", "апельсин"];

document.getElementById("list").innerHTML = list.map(item => <li>${item}</li>).join("");
Результат:
<ul>
  <li>яблуко</li>
  <li>банан</li>
  <li>апельсин</li>
</ul>
Чому innerHTML не завжди варто використовувати? 1. Уразливість до XSS-атак. При роботі з innerHTML ви вставляєте HTML-код у сторінку. Якщо код генерується на основі сторонніх даних (наприклад, від користувача або сервера), це може призвести до впровадження шкідливого коду. 2. Перезапис старого вмісту. innerHTML повністю замінює вміст елемента. Якщо елемент мав обробники подій (додані через addEventListener), вони будуть видалені. 3. Низька продуктивність із великими обсягами даних. При кожному використанні innerHTML вся внутрішня структура елемента пересоздається, навіть якщо зміни мінімальні. Чим замінити innerHTML? 1. textContent Якщо потрібно змінити лише текст (без HTML), використовуйте textContent. Це безпечніше, адже текст не інтерпретується як HTML. 2. insertAdjacentHTML Цей метод дозволяє додавати HTML-код у конкретне місце елемента без перезапису всього вмісту. 3. DOM-методи Для складної логіки краще створювати елементи через методи на кшталт document.createElement та appendChild. Порада Якщо ви все ж вирішили використати innerHTML, переконайтеся, що дані, які ви вставляєте, безпечні та ретельно перевірені. #простимисловами #html #javascript

Тепер ви можете поселити на своєму робочому столі анімешку - у Steam вийшла Desktop Mate. Тян гратиме з курсором, стрибатиме між вікнами і просто миленько спостерігатиме за тим, як ви працюєте. Ось посилання. Code Ukraine

Codédex - RPG для програмістів Це імба для всіх, хто хоче прокачати навички програмування, але завдання з codewars або leetcode уже набридли. Тут ви будете вчитися через невеликі квести. Створіть свого персонажа і вирушайте на пошук пригод, прокачуйте його рівень і свої навички кодингу. Почати можна безкоштовно за посиланням: https://www.codedex.io/ Code Ukraine

Wiggly Squiggly Реалізовано на TypeScript, анімовано за допомогою бібліотеки TweenMax. Подивитися код можна на сторінці проекту. Code Ukraine

EbookFoundation: безкоштовні книги та ресурси з програмування Цей репозиторій зібрав усе для прокачування ваших навичок: книж
EbookFoundation: безкоштовні книги та ресурси з програмування Цей репозиторій зібрав усе для прокачування ваших навичок: книжки, курси, завдання, тренажери, подкасти, шпаргалки практично з усіх ЯП. І головне - все це доступно не тільки англійською, а й іншими мовами 👍 #програмування #навчання Code Ukraine

Stacked Cards У цьому відео створюється стопка карток, анімована при наведенні на чистому CSS. #css Code Ukraine

🔍 Стильна анімація кнопки пошуку для вашого сайту Зроблена за допомогою класичного стека HTML + CSS (SCSS) + JS, тому може бути використана вами в будь-якому проєкті без встановлення додаткових бібліотек. Подивитися код можна на сторінці проекту. #codepen #фронтенд Code Ukraine

Перестаньте молитися на принципи S.O.L.I.D. У світі розробки програмного забезпечення існує безліч принципів і практик, які п
Перестаньте молитися на принципи S.O.L.I.D. У світі розробки програмного забезпечення існує безліч принципів і практик, які приймаються як даність і рідко піддаються критичному аналізу. Це стосується і принципів SOLID, яким присвячено величезну кількість статей, де кожен автор тлумачить їх по-своєму. У зв'язку з цим виникає парадокс: принципи SOLID вкрай важливі, але кожен розуміє їх по-своєму. Виходить, що це вже не якась одна концепція, а безліч різних під однією назвою. #solid Code Ukraine

Майбутнє мікросервісів: чи підемо ми до монолітів 2.0 Деякі компанії, зіткнувшись зі складністю мікросервісів, повертаються д
Майбутнє мікросервісів: чи підемо ми до монолітів 2.0 Деякі компанії, зіткнувшись зі складністю мікросервісів, повертаються до монолітів, але з використанням сучасних технологій. Інші тільки починають впроваджувати мікросервісну архітектуру. Ідея монолітів 2.0 пропонує альтернативний підхід: поєднати простоту класичних монолітів із сучасними технологіями, мінімізуючи технічну складність. Це не означає повного повернення до старих методів — це спроба переосмислити архітектуру так, щоб зробити її більш ефективною та доступною для сучасних вимог. Чому компанії повертаються до спрощення, і що саме стоїть за концепцією "монолітів 2.0"? Це питання залишається відкритим для роздумів та обговорень. Code Ukraine

Хочеш вдосконалити англійську для кар’єри чи навчання в Амерікан Юніверсіті Київ? Курс AUK English for Professionals допоможе
Хочеш вдосконалити англійську для кар’єри чи навчання в Амерікан Юніверсіті Київ? Курс AUK English for Professionals допоможе тобі: ♦️Розширити словниковий запас для вільного спілкування ♦️Покращити міжнародні кар'єрні перспективи ♦️Підготуватися до навчання на магістерських програмах АЮК у сфері IT та менеджменту ♦️Стати частиною динамічної спільноти АЮК Старт: 3 березня 2025 року Формат: онлайн Викладач: носій мови Більше інформації та реєстрація за посиланням. Забронюй місце зі знижкою -30% до 16 лютого, щоб впевнено володіти англійською у роботі та навчанні!

Як працює псевдоклас :has() в CSS Псевдоклас :has — це потужний інструмент у CSS, який дозволяє обирати елементи на основі їх
Як працює псевдоклас :has() в CSS Псевдоклас :has — це потужний інструмент у CSS, який дозволяє обирати елементи на основі їхнього вмісту або дочірніх елементів. Іншими словами, він дає можливість стилізувати елементи на основі контексту всередині них, чого раніше неможливо було зробити лише за допомогою CSS. Як це працює? element:has(selector) вибирає елемент, який містить певного нащадка або відповідає вказаному селектору.
/* Вибрати картки, що містять кнопку */
.card:has(button) {
    border: 2px solid blue;
}
Тут будуть виділені тільки ті .card, всередині яких є <button>. Для чого він потрібен? Робота з батьківськими елементами. Наприклад, стилізувати <div>, якщо всередині нього є конкретний елемент. Умовне форматування. Наприклад, можна вибрати контейнери, які мають певний стан, наприклад, відмічений чекбокс.
/* Стилізувати батьківський div, якщо всередині є відмічений чекбокс */
div:has(input[type="checkbox"]:checked) {
    background-color: lightgreen;
}
#простословами #css Code Ukraine

Пишемо свій двигун для Flexbox-верстки Пропонуємо вам написати свій рушій для компонування елементів з нуля на TypeScript. У
Пишемо свій двигун для Flexbox-верстки Пропонуємо вам написати свій рушій для компонування елементів з нуля на TypeScript. У результаті у вас вийде аналог Yoga або Stretch, який ви зможете використовувати у своїх проєктах. Якщо зацікавилися, то давайте без зайвих слів приступимо до справи. Подробиці за посиланням: https://tchayen.com/how-to-write-a-flexbox-layout-engine #фронтенд #typescript #css Code Ukraine

Ловіть годноту від Google. Компанія викотила безкоштовний курс по ШІ-агентам, на якому можна опанувати цю сферу на рівні експ
Ловіть годноту від Google. Компанія викотила безкоштовний курс по ШІ-агентам, на якому можна опанувати цю сферу на рівні експерта. Зрозумієте, як працюють нейронки, як юзати їх на 100% та самому створювати ШІ-продукти. Зберігайте. Code Ukraine

Крута анімація переходу з перспективою під час скролу Чудовий приклад створення красивого переходу. Ефект досягається за рахунок збільшення зображень і грамотної роботи з шарами. Зроблено за допомогою бібліотеки GSAP. Подивитися код можна тут: https://codepen.io/GreenSock/pen/YzbPYMx Code Ukraine

Нейронка Wegic стала ще крутішою Тепер сайти генеруються за лічені секунди, а всі ваші правки можна вносити простими запитами. Дизайнери та кодери? Вони тепер живуть у вашому телефоні. Просто кидаєте промпт — і ось перед вами ідеально оформлений сайт. Code Ukraine

Що таке стек і купа? Стек - це область пам'яті, де зберігаються тимчасові дані, наприклад, локальні змінні та параметри функц
Що таке стек і купа? Стек - це область пам'яті, де зберігаються тимчасові дані, наприклад, локальні змінні та параметри функцій. Він працює за принципом «останнім прийшов - першим пішов». Коли функція завершується, її дані автоматично видаляються. Стек швидкий, але його розмір обмежений. Купа - це область пам'яті для даних, які живуть довго, наприклад, об'єкти або масиви. Дані в купі виділяються вручну або автоматично (наприклад, за допомогою збирача сміття). Вона гнучкіша за стек, але доступ до неї повільніший. Приклад використання стека:
def add(a, b):
    result = a + b # Локальні змінні зберігаються в стеку
    return result
Приклад використання купи:
class User:
    def init(self, name):
        self.name = name # Об'єкт «User» зберігається в купі

user = User(«Alex»)
print(user.name)
Стек використовується для тимчасових даних, купа - для об'єктів, що довго живуть. Знання цих областей пам'яті допомагає оптимізувати програми та уникати витоків пам'яті. Code Ukraine

Безкоштовний курс для початківців у світі нейромереж — Large Language Model Course. Потрібно лише базове знання Python і мате
Безкоштовний курс для початківців у світі нейромереж — Large Language Model Course. Потрібно лише базове знання Python і математики. Три рівні: основи LLM, поглиблене навчання та створення власних ШІ-додатків. Матеріали безкоштовні, з практикою в Google Colab і GPT для перевірки знань. Code Ukraine